摘要:
AbstractTheoretical expressions are derived for the fraction of the energy, emitted from a UV lamp, which strikes the reactor wall in systems where a reflecting surface is included. Two geometries used in photoreactors are considered: a cylindrical lamp located at the focus of a superimposed parabolic reflecor. The predicted efficiencies are low, particularly for the elliptical reflector—reactor system, because of the energy that escapes through the ends of the system. Experimentally determined efficiencies for the elliptical type are in reasonable agreement with predicted values, suggesting that the theoretical method may be used for estimating efficiencies for different reactor system
